Nutritional Information

Here’s a detailed breakdown of the nutritional content for Waffle House bacon:

NutrientAmount per Serving (3 Strips)
Calories90
Total Fat7g
Saturated Fat2.5g
Trans Fat0g
Cholesterol30mg
Sodium330mg
Total Carbohydrates0g
Dietary Fiber0g
Sugars0g
Protein6g

This information highlights the protein content and relatively low carbohydrate levels, making it a popular choice for those following low-carb diets.

Allergen Information

Waffle House takes food allergies seriously and provides an allergen menu to help customers make safe choices. Here’s what you need to know about allergens related to their bacon:

  • Bacon itself: Generally does not contain common allergens like nuts or gluten.
  • Cross-contamination risk: Due to shared cooking equipment, there is a potential risk for cross-contamination with allergens such as soy or dairy products present in other menu items.

Gluten Information

Waffle House does not offer a dedicated gluten-free menu; however, they do provide options that may be suitable for those avoiding gluten. The following items are generally considered safe:

  • Bacon
  • Eggs
  • Sausage
  • Hashbrowns (ensure no toppings that contain gluten)
